      Jane, results are a mix of movement variability and intensity. Consider thinking in time (rather than reps). and mix up your routine for best results. 1-minute is about 30 reps in the pool if you're doing a full range of motion exercise. Try one exercise 20-seconds slow; 20-second medium; 20-seconds-fast. Helps prevent boredom and also trains for mobiity-cardio-strength so you target multiple components of fitness. You can follow this format and rotate though different exercises as a simple way to do interval training.
